Ertu að velta fyrir þér hvort blandað Waterfall- og Agile-aðferð sé góð lausn fyrir verkefnið þitt eða frekar falinn vandi? Frá minni sjónarhóli fer það eftir gerð verkefnisins og sambandi þínu við viðskiptavini. Ég tel að ef þú setur skiljanlegar reglur sem tengjast slíkri blandaðri lausn, munt þú eiga möguleika á að ná árangri.
Þó að Sveigjanlegur Nálgun er sigurganga verkefni Þrátt fyrir stjórnun hefur Waterfall enn sína stuðningsmenn. Stundum er hægt að sameina Agile- og Waterfall-aðferðir. Ertu að velta fyrir þér hvort blönduð Waterfall- og Agile-aðferð sé góð lausn fyrir verkefnið þitt eða frekar falinn vandi? Frá minni sjónarhóli fer það eftir gerð verkefnisins og sambandi þínu við viðskiptavini. Ég tel að ef þú setur skiljanlegar reglur sem tengjast slíkri blönduðu lausn, munt þú hafa tækifæri til að ná árangri.
Sleip og fosshybrid í hugbúnaðarþróun
Ef ég verð að velja á milli Agile og Waterfall, í ljósi minnar persónulegu reynslu, myndi ég hiklaust velja Agile. Við höfum notað þessa nálgun hjá Codest í mörg ár og ég get sagt að hún virkar mjög vel.. Þessi niðurstaða byggir á reynslu okkar á alþjóðavettvangi. markaður og samstarf viðskiptavina okkar úr ólíkum atvinnugreinum, svo sem rafræn verslun, markaðstorg, auglýsingatækni, fjártækni, proptech og SaaS.
Áður en við byrjum á verkefni eyðum við yfirleitt miklum tíma í að sannfæra viðskiptavini okkar um að Agile sé betri lausn, sérstaklega miðað við Waterfall. Þú gætir spurt: af hverju Agile? Ég tel að þessi nálgun leyfi okkur að búa til vara nálægt væntingum viðskiptavina okkar vegna þess að þeir geta tekið virkan þátt í þróunarferli. Við erum í stöðugu sambandi og fylgjumst með framvindu. Auk þess hjálpar Agile við að leiðbeina viðskiptavinum okkar við að skissa nákvæmlega þau verkefni sem þeir vilja ráðast í.
Allavega gæti blandað lausn einnig verið góð hugmynd. Waterfall er enn notað af mörgum stjórnendum sem vilja vera kunnugir skjölunum og halda sig við þau frá upphafi verkefna sinna. Hvernig er hægt að sameina báðar nálganir? Þú verður að einbeita þér að mikilvægustu kostum Agile og Waterfall. Láttu mig gefa þér dæmi. Í framvindu verkefnisins getum við haldið okkur við fyrirliggjandi skjöl, en blandaða nálgunin gerir okkur kleift að vera sveigjanleg og aðlaga ef þörf krefur. Til þess skaltu huga að gæðum samskipta við viðskiptavininn þinn. Ef þú ákveður að breytingar skuli gerðar á skjölunum, tilkynntu viðskiptavininum þínum, tryggðu að báðir aðilar samþykki allt og gerðu síðan tillagðar breytingar.

Þú verður að vera meðvitaður um að blandaða lausnin felur í sér ákveðna mögulega hættu. Ein þeirra er skortur á nákvæmum fyrirkomulagi um hversu mikið eigi að nota Agile og Waterfall. Skortur á skýrum reglum getur síðar leitt til misskilnings. Þess vegna legg ég enn og aftur áherslu á mikilvægi samskipta við viðskiptavininn. Þegar þú þróar hugbúnaðarafurðir verða viðskiptavinir þínir að skilja að ekki er hægt að skipuleggja allt frá upphafi til enda. Ef þú upplýsir viðskiptavininn þinn um að frávik frá undirliggjandi skjölum geti komið upp á verkefnistímanum og þeir virða það að fullu, þá eru góðar líkur á árangri. Í stuttu máli verða báðir aðilar að þekkja þarfir sínar og aðlaga vinnustíla sína hvor að öðrum.
Blönduð lausn í framkvæmd
Til að skýra sjónarmið mitt mun ég sýna þér hvernig samsetning Agile og Waterfall getur virkað í framkvæmd. Fyrir nokkru unnum við með viðskiptavini sem kaus Waterfall-aðferðina afdráttarlaust. Við áttum ekki regluleg símtöl, sem gerði samstarfið mjög erfitt. Ennfremur vissum við ekki hvort við værum að þróa verkefnið í samræmi við óskir viðskiptavinarins og uppfylla væntingar hans. Á einhverjum tímapunkti var tekin ákvörðun um að sameina Waterfall og Agile. Við höfðum samband við viðskiptavininn og kynntum honum stöðuna og okkar sjónarmið í málinu. Við útskýrðum hvers vegna það er skynsamlegt að beita Agile og hvernig það gæti hjálpað okkur. Viðskiptavinurinn skildi sjónarmið okkar og við gátum innleitt þessa breytingu í verkefnið. verkefnastjórnun. Ég get fullvissað þig um að í þessu tilfelli var blendingarlausnin sem var valin góð hugmynd og verkefnið var lokið með góðum árangri.
Forskoðunarverðar staðreyndir um Agile- og Waterfall-blönduðu lausnina
Ég rakst nýlega á mjög áhugaverða rannsókn sem kynnti notkun einstaklingsbundinna verkefnastjórnunaraðferða hjá stjórnendum. Það kom í ljós að forspárstjórnun er enn algengust þar sem allt að 47% svarenda voru hlynntir þessari aðferð. Á hinn bóginn kom Agile í öðru sæti með 23%. Blandaða lausnin (Agile og Waterfall) var notuð af 23% svarenda líka. Aðrar nálganir voru notaðar af 7% þátttakenda í rannsókninni.
Ábendingar? Ég tel að Agile geti státað af mikilli vinsældum sem geta aukist með tímanum. Blönduð lausn hefur einnig sína stuðningsmenn þar sem þessi nálgun getur tryggt mikla skilvirkni – að sjálfsögðu með vel skipulögðu ferli.

Blönduð lausn – er það þess virði að leggja sig fram?
Það er þess virði, en aðeins ef þú kemst að samkomulagi við viðskiptavininn um smáatriði samstarfsskilyrða. Ef viðskiptavinurinn er staðráðinn í að nota eingöngu Waterfall-aðferðina, skaltu reyna að kynna ávinninginn sem fæst með því að sameina Waterfall- og Agile-aðferðirnar. Ég er viss um að ef þú notar réttu rökstuðningana munt þú geta lokið verkefninu með góðum árangri með því að beita blandaðri lausn.
Lesa meira:

Lesa meira:
3 algengir áskoranir í hugbúnaðarvöruframþróun hjá sprotafyrirtækjum
Besti gerðir verkefna fyrir Java
Hvernig á ekki að drepa verkefni með slæmum forritunarvenjum?